Something for the Weekend – 13/11/21

It’s all been kicking off in the gaming news this week. There’s been delayed to not one, but two upcoming handheld consoles, there’s been hackers claiming they have full access to the PS5, and the GTA trilogy has shipped with more than a few issues… Oh, and there’s the wide release and early access release of games like Forza Horizon 5, Jurassic World Evolution 2, Battlefield 2042, Shin Megami Tensei V and more. It’s been a busy week, so I’m sure plenty of you will be in need of this gaming round-up!

Featured Articles

This past week saw the first anniversaries of the launch of the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S. With one year of games, technical development and industry manoeuvres, we looked back on how Microsoft and Sony have navigated a tricky new console launch.

But that’s not really what you’re here for, is it? You want Elden Ring, right? Well, Jason certainly wanted Elden Ring and then he got to play Elden Ring a little bit ahead of the network test. You can even watch some of it here:

Meanwhile, for the launch of Jurassic World Evolution 2, Ade caught up with the team to talk about just how scientifically accurate the game is.
